Sample Travel Plan for Kerala Family Tour From Ambikapur

A well-crafted itinerary can ensure that your family experiences the best of Kerala without the stress of last-minute planning. Here is a sample 7-day travel plan:

Day 1: Arrival in Cochin

Start your family escapade in Kerala by arriving in Cochin, the gateway to this serene state. Spend your day exploring the historic Fort Kochi, the St. Francis Church, and the iconic Chinese fishing nets. Later, unwind with a leisurely walk on Marine Drive.

Day 2: Cochin to Munnar

Post breakfast, embark on a scenic drive to Munnar, renowned for its vast tea plantations and cool climate. Visit the Tea Museum and enjoy a peaceful boat ride in Mattupetty Dam, also take your family trekking through the beautiful landscape.

Day 3: Exploring Munnar

Dedicate this day to exploring more of Munnar. The Eravikulam National Park is perfect for spotting the endangered Nilgiri Tahr and enjoying panoramic views of the Western Ghats. In the afternoon, visit the Echo Point and Top Station for more stunning vistas.

Day 4: Munnar to Thekkady

Continue your journey to Thekkady, home to the Periyar Wildlife Sanctuary. Take a wildlife boat cruise, which offers a chance of spotting animals like elephants and deer, or indulge in a spice plantation tour to learn about the local spices.

Day 5: Thekkady to Alleppey

Next, drive to Alleppey, where the enchanting backwaters await. Board a houseboat and float through the interconnected lakes and lagoons, indulging in the freshly cooked meals on board and witnessing the daily life of locals on the shores.

Day 6: Alleppey to Kovalam

From the backwaters, make your way to the coastal town of Kovalam. Enjoy the pristine beaches such as Lighthouse Beach and Hawa Beach where your family can relax, sunbathe, and engage in water sports activities.

Day 7: Kovalam - Trivandrum - Departure

On the final day, visit the capital city of Trivandrum, offering attractions like the Padmanabhaswamy Temple and Napier Museum. In the evening, proceed to the airport for your return journey to Ambikapur.


Places to Visit and Things to Do in Kerala

Kerala is a treasure trove of experiences that can enthrall every family member. Apart from the destinations mentioned in the travel plan, make sure to include these spots:

  • Varkala Beach: This cliff-side beach is perfect for a relaxing evening.
  • Wayanad: A gem in the Western Ghats known for its wildlife and ancient caves.
  • Kumarakom: Another backwater paradise with opportunities for bird watching.
  • Thrissur: Known as the cultural capital, it offers vibrant festivals like Thrissur Pooram.


Best Time to Visit Kerala

The peak season to visit Kerala is from September to March when the weather is most pleasant. This period is ideal for sightseeing, wildlife tours, and enjoying the backwaters. Monsoons, from June to August, are perfect for Ayurvedic treatments and experiencing Kerala with fewer tourists.


Travel Tips for a Kerala Family Tour From Ambikapur

  • Book your houseboat in advance, especially during the peak tourist season.
  • Carry light cotton clothing and comfortable footwear suitable for sightseeing.
  • Be prepared for the humid weather - carry sunscreen, hats, and sunglasses.
  • Always have bottled water with you during your tours.
  • Respect local customs and traditions, especially when visiting religious sites.


FAQs for Kerala Family Tour Packages from Ambikapur


How many days are sufficient for a Kerala family tour?

A minimum of 7 to 10 days is recommended to cover the main attractions without rushing.

What is the average cost of a Kerala family tour package from Ambikapur?

The cost varies depending on the duration of the trip, type of accommodation, and activities included. Generally, it can range from INR 20,000 to 50,000 per person.

What are the popular cuisines to try in Kerala?

Don't miss out on the traditional Kerala Sadya, seafood delicacies, Appam with stew, and the variety of snacks like banana chips.

Are there activities for children in Kerala?

Yes, children can enjoy elephant rides, nature trails, boat rides, and visit amusement parks like Wonderla.

Is it safe to travel to Kerala?

Kerala is one of the safest states for tourists in India. However, always keep an eye on your belongings and travel with a reputable tour operator.
